1. Breezy Linen Tailored Set That Feels Like a Vacation

This suit is what summer dreams are made of: light, polished, and impossibly comfy. It moves with you from desk to sunset drinks without missing a beat.
Outfit Pieces:
- Beige linen-blend blazer
- Matching wide-leg linen pants
- White ribbed tank top
- Brown leather slide sandals
- Gold hoop earrings
Styling Tips:
Keep the blazer open for a relaxed vibe, or cinch with a slim belt to define the waist. Roll the pant hems to show off your sandals and add a dainty bracelet stack.
Perfect for garden parties, client lunches, or a summer escape vibe. FYI, a tan bag pops beautifully with this palette.

3. Navy Seersucker Power Suit That Keeps You Cool and Confident

Seersucker’s texture is your BFF in humid weather, and navy keeps things professional yet playful. It’s a fail-safe if you want to look sharp while staying airy.
Outfit Pieces:
- Relaxed navy seersucker blazer
- Matching tailored shorts or cropped trousers
- Light blue button-down
- White sneakers or loafers
- Minimalist tote
Styling Tips:
Pair with a tucked-in shirt to elongate the torso, and roll sleeves for a lived-in vibe. If you’re wearing shorts, add opaque tights on cooler evenings for coverage.
Ideal for conferences, casual Fridays, or seaside soirees. Trust me, it’s surprisingly versatile.
